Marketing Event Coordinator
In this role, you will work closely with the Field Marketing Coordinator to plan, coordinate, and execute our company's marketing events, including tradeshows, conferences, webinars, and other promotional events. The ideal candidate will have a strong understanding of event management, excellent communication and project management skills, and the ability to work well in a team environment. Roles and Responsibilities/ Essential Functions: Plan, coordinate, and execute marketing events, including tradeshows, conferences, webinars, and other promotional events. Develop event timelines, budgets, and logistics plans. Work with cross-functional teams to plan and execute event strategies that align with business goals and target audiences. Coordinate with external vendors, such as event production companies and logistics providers, to ensure events are executed on time and within budget. Develop and manage event registration processes, attendee lists, and event follow-up processes. Manage event assets and promotional materials, including signage, promotional products, and event collateral. Manage event leads and follow-up processes to ensure high-quality leads are identified and followed-up on in a timely manner. Monitor and report on event performance, including lead generation, attendee engagement, and return on investment (ROI). Independently travel to marketing events as needed with occasional overnight stays. Stay up-to-date with industry trends and best practices in event management and marketing. Competencies: Accountability Accuracy Communication Goal Oriented Honesty / Integrity Organized Responsible Self- Motivated Time Management Working Under Pressure Required Experience: 1 year of experience in field marketing, event planning, or project management. Preferred Experience: Experience with sales and marketing automation systems - HubSpot experience is a plus. Experience with event management tools such as Big Marker, GoToWebinar, Eventbrite, Bizzabo, Whova, or Webex Events. Required Skills, Education and/ or Certifications: Bachelor's Degree in Marketing, Communications or Event Management, or equivalent experience. Strong project management, negotiation and decision-making skills. PC proficiency in Microsoft Office Word, Excel, Power Point, and Outlook.
